  LOCKWOOD, Matt
Born In Rochford On 17/10/1976  England
Player

Classy left sided played Matt joined Barnet on loan from League One Colchester shortly after Ian Hendons appointment in early 2009.

He quickly slotted into the side, offering experience and genuine quality in a struggling side. Matt was with Barnet until mid-April, before returning to the Essex side. During his stay it was clear hed lost none of the quality which made him such a hero at Leyton Orient for almost a decade prior to spells and Nottingham Forest and latterly, Colchester.

After returning to The Us, Lockwood has still struggled to cement a first team place, although has featured in some of the early games under new Colchester boss, Aidy Boothroyd.
